Additionally, a trigger arrestor is an essential safety function for any stove installation in a camping tent. This metal grate fits over the top of your oven pipe to stop stray stimulates from traveling up the flue and touchdown on your tent or surrounding vegetation, which can ignite the roofing of your outdoor tents or begin a wildfire. Make sure your stimulate arrestor is not obstructed, particularly if you make use of soft wood or low-temperature stove burns. Additionally, include a fly cover to your tent to produce an additional layer of defense from stray stimulates.

Maintain the Smokeshaft Clean
When you use a range in an outdoor tents, it is crucial to preserve correct air flow. This will assist to maintain carbon monoxide poisoning from creating in the air. Carbon monoxide gas is a fatal gas and is odor-free, tasteless, and colorless.

Make certain that the flue extends far sufficient right into the tent to avoid coal from hitting the canvas. Likewise, make sure there is a minimum of six inches between all-time low of the pipeline and the floor of the camping tent.

The stimulate arrestor on your oven can become blocked with creosote if you melt softer timber or have a slow-moving fire. It is essential to examine and clean the spark arrestor daily.

Stay Clear Of Carbon Monoxide Poisoning
Carbon monoxide gas poisoning is a severe problem when utilizing a cooktop. This colorless, unsmelling gas is extremely hazardous and can eliminate you while you rest. This is why a fire-retardant floor covering, strong gloves and tongs are essential outdoor camping devices.

Appropriately positioning your outdoor tents is additionally essential to ensure carbon monoxide gas doesn't enter your resting location. Constantly place the tent on a level surface and set up your oven away from wall surfaces.

Ensure your outdoor tents is well-ventilated and make use of a carbon monoxide detector, which can notify you to damaging levels of carbon monoxide gas.
